- Another advantage of bearings with a groove in the outer race is their ability to accommodate misalignment to some degree. The groove in the outer race allows for some flexibility, which can help to compensate for minor misalignments in the application. This can be particularly beneficial in applications where shaft deflection or misalignment is a common occurrence.

In summary, the key difference between angular contact and radial contact bearings lies in their ability to support combined radial and axial loads (angular contact bearings) versus primarily supporting radial loads (radial contact bearings). Each type of bearing is tailored to meet specific operational requirements and environmental conditions in diverse industrial applications.

- Spherical Roller Bearings: Spherical roller bearings are well-suited for applications where misalignment, heavy radial loads, and moderate axial loads are present. Their ability to accommodate misalignment makes them valuable in applications where shaft deflection or housing misalignment may occur.
Thrust Bearings: Thrust bearings are designed to support axial loads and provide high axial rigidity. They come in various configurations, including ball thrust bearings, roller thrust bearings, and fluid thrust bearings. Thrust bearings are commonly used in applications such as automotive transmissions, machine tool spindles, and aerospace equipment, where axial load support and precise motion control are critical.

- The 6201Z bearing features a deep groove ball configuration, allowing it to accommodate a combination of radial and axial loads. The raceways in the inner and outer rings have a deep groove geometry that enables the bearing to manage high speeds and endure heavy loads. The balls, made of high-quality steel, ensure smooth rotation and minimal friction, leading to enhanced operational efficiency.

- The geometry of a cylindrical thrust bearing is characterized by its flat, circular contact surfaces that are optimized for load distribution. Unlike traditional radial bearings that support loads along the shaft's length, thrust bearings are specifically engineered to withstand forces applied at the shaft's end. This unique configuration allows them to effectively manage the pressure exerted on the system without causing premature wear or failure.
